Red de conocimiento informático - Material del sitio web - Cómo configurar un servidor de desarrollo Linux

Cómo configurar un servidor de desarrollo Linux

Durante el proceso de desarrollo, inevitablemente habrá situaciones en las que varias personas trabajen y colaboren al mismo tiempo, lo cual es más común en proyectos de desarrollo integrados. Esto puede acelerar el ciclo del proyecto y ganar tiempo para el lanzamiento del producto. . Actualmente, cada vez son más los casos en los que Linux se utiliza como sistema operativo para productos de desarrollo, y su uso está cada vez más extendido. Para realizar una compilación cruzada y acercarnos más a los objetivos de desarrollo, generalmente construimos nosotros mismos un servidor de desarrollo Linux. Se deben admitir algunas funciones comunes del servidor de desarrollo de Linux, como Samba, nfs, tftp, ment = * path = /opt/STM/STLinux-2.3/devkit/dtvkit/dssun writeable = yes; navegable = sí usuarios válidos = bluo; , dssun, hmchen, hqian, sbxiang, tsfu, yrli establecen la ruta de trabajo, legibilidad, legibilidad, acceso efectivo a los usuarios, etc. También hay un menú de configuración debajo de la interfaz gráfica. Esto es muy simple y no lo describiremos nuevamente. ¡Es mucho más conveniente con Samba! La compilación y la edición son muy buenas. A continuación, debe iniciar el software de su plataforma de desarrollo. Esto tiene diferentes métodos de procesamiento para el SDK de diferentes plataformas. Con el SDK, después de compilarlo y pasarlo, generalmente lo depuramos. ¿Cómo podemos depurarlo convenientemente? Generalmente, pienso en usar nfs para depurar. Tomando Fedora como ejemplo, la instalación predeterminada no incluye la función tftp. Puede usar yum para instalarlo, ¡lo cual es conveniente! #yum install tftp; #yum install tftp-server También necesita cambiar la configuración de tftp, de la siguiente manera. : vim /etc/xinetd.d /tftp Modifique server_args = -s /tftpboot -c, se debe agregar -c aquí; de lo contrario, solo se puede descargar pero no cargar el servicio tftp {disable = no socket_type = protocolo dgram. = udp esperar = sí usuario = servidor raíz = /usr/sbin/in.tftpd server_args = -s /tftpboot -c per_source = 11 cps = 100 2 flags = IPv4 } # mkdir /tftpboot # chmod 777 -R /tftpboot/ # service xinetd restart Recuerde apagar el firewall y seLinux. Si seLinux no está deshabilitado, es posible que Samba solo pueda leer pero no escribir, así que recuérdelo.